Default seats/seat belts

Just acquired a 91 Suburban, the 'classic' body style. Wondering if I could retrofit some seats out of a 99-03, with the integrated seat belts? I'm not familiar with any additional mounting points these seats may have for the seat belt- are the belts totally self contained in the seat? Anybody done anything similar or have any knowledge that would be helpful?

The seat belts are totally self contained. So obviously you would want to use the strongest hardware available and possibly reinforce the body where you bolt them because the seat mounts will be taking the full force of the occupants if there ever is a collision.
